Richmond - Windsor · Sub-region (SA3)
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
A much higher proportion of people in Richmond - Windsor have served in the Defence Force than in most other areas. While military service is common, the local rate of volunteering has fallen significantly since 2011. The area now sits well below the national figure for community service.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
Only 11.0% of residents volunteer, which is much lower than most areas. This figure has fallen 4.3 percentage points since 2011 and is now well below the national rate of 14.1%.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
The share of people providing unpaid care is 11.2%, which is lower than most areas and about the same as the state and national figures. Around 21.8% do 15 or more hours of unpaid housework, while the proportion of people caring for children unpaid fell to 24.5% since 2011.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
Defence service is a standout feature for Richmond - Windsor, with 3.8% of people having served. This is much higher than most areas and sits a little above the New South Wales figure of 2.3%.
